Ilya was shocked to find all the Centaurs already in the locker room when he got there, a whole 2 hours early for practice. Haasy had texted him asking if he’d come early to help him with some drills, and he’d of course said yes. Plus it was a good distraction from the fact that Shane left this morning for a week long run of away games.

So he wasn’t quite sure why the whole team was here, lounging about as if they’d been waiting for him.

“Hello?” Ilya said suspiciously, narrowing his eyes. “What are you all doing here?”

“We gotta talk to you about something, Roz,” Bood said, nodding seriously.

Ilya looked over towards Luca, who had the decency to look a little embarrassed. “Sorry, Cap. We all thought it was best if I asked you to come,” Luca said with a sad shrug.

“You use my favorite rookie against me?” Ilya said. “For what, interrogation?”

“It’s not an interrogation, Roz, just a . . . chat,” Dykstra said, in a way that was totally not reassuring.

“Yeah, sit down man, nothing’s wrong,” Wyatt said. Ilya eyed them all wearily before dropping his bag and taking a seat.

“Okay. I am listening,” he said, starting to get genuinely nervous. Had he done something wrong? Said something problematic? He mentally scrolled through the past few days of practices and games but could find nothing noteworthy.

“We know you’re hiding something, Roz, and we just want you to know we support you,” Bood said, gesturing to the rest of the group.

Ilya squinted. “What is it you think I’m hiding?”

Troy shrugged. “You never go out with us to bars or anything. None of us have been to your house. You’re really only ever seen at practice or games.”

“So, what, it is crime to be antisocial?” Ilya said.

“No, shit. I’m going about this all wrong,” Troy said, turning back to Bood, a silent request for him to takeover.

“He doesn’t need to know the backstory on how we figured it out. Look, Roz, we won’t say it out loud or anything in case you’re, I don’t know, worried about anyone overhearing or something. But we just wanted you to know we’re with you. We know, and we love you and support you no matter what.”

Ilya’s heart would have stopped beating if he had one to begin with. The team knew about him? They’d figured it out? He had been careful, so careful, but clearly not careful enough. Maybe he’d been too distracted by finally being so close to Shane, to spending all this time together, that he’d dropped the ball.

“You . . . are okay with it?”

Wyatt nodded, a warm smile on his face. “Yeah, man. We just want you to be happy!”

The response was a bit odd, but Wyatt was an odd guy, so Ilya didn’t think too much of it. Him being a vampire wasn’t like a choice he made to be happy, but he thought the sentiment was nice. “Okay….Thank you. You are not….scared?”

“Why would we be scared?” Bergy asked, looking back at him like he was an idiot.

“Because I could accidentally hurt the team?” Ilya said, starting to get frustrated. Why was his team being so chill about this? He could kill them. Easily. And they weren’t even worried? Didn’t have any follow up questions??

“Why would this hurt us?” LaPointe said.

“You mean if this leaked or something and other teams said shit? We’d figure that out together,” Dysktra offered.

Wow. His team was being insanely supportive.

“That is very nice, thank you. It means a lot….Others are not so…..welcoming to the idea.”

“We’re sorry to hear that, man,” Nick said, clapping Ilya on the back. “You deserve nothing but love and support.”

Ilya felt like he might cry, which he very much did not want to do. He nodded gratefully, making eye contact with each teammate. “Thank you. It will be nice not to have to hide anymore around you all,” he said, his shoulders already relaxing. “Though I am surprised you do not have more questions for me about being a vampire. And yes, you can say the word, it will not offend me and I do not think locker room is bugged.”

The room was dead silent for a beat.

Then, chaos.

“What?”

“Did you just say vampire?”

Dude, WHAT are you talking about?

“Is this a prank?”

“Everybody shut it!” Bood shouted, quieting the room. Ilya looked like a deer in headlights, his eyes wide as he realized the team had not figured out he was a vampire. “What the fuck are you talking about Roz?”

“What are YOU guys talking about?” he countered, trying to gain a read on this situation.

“We’re talking about your secret relationship, man! With Hollander!” Troy blurted out.

“Oh,” Ilya said, unable to really formulate anything more than that. They knew he was dating Hollander and that’s what this little gathering was about. Not that he was a vampire…..which he just revealed for no reason. Great!

“We put all the pieces together and figured it out as a team. We wanted to tell you so you knew we were cool with it. That, like, no one is weirded out or anything,” Dykstra said.

“It actually makes a lot of sense when you have all the evidence in front of you. Montreal Jane, Boston Lily….” Luca started.

“Moving to Ottawa, starting the charity together…” LaPointe added.

“The way the two of you chirp each other is basically flirting,” Boyle shrugged.

“Yes, yes, it is obvious to you all I am dating Hollander, I get it now,” Ilya says running his hands through his hair. Shane was going to kill him, drive a stake right through his heart when he learned about this.

“Wait, so it IS true? I was worried we were being conspiracy theorists,” Young said. Ilya just nodded to him. 

“Why is no one talking about the vampire thing?” Wyatt said, gesturing towards Ilya.

“Yeah was that a joke? Cause I don’t really get how it’s funny,” Nick said, half under his breath.

Ilya figured there was no point lying now. He might as well just come clean and pray they act half as nice about this revelation as they had about his relationship. “It was not a joke. I….am actually a vampire. That’s what I thought you were confronting me about. That secret. Not the other one.”

“You’re fucking with us,” LaPointe said, laughing awkwardly. “Funny!”

“Yeah, Roz, maybe this is like a Russian sense of humor thing that isn’t translating but—" Bergy started. 

“I am not joking! I am literally a vampire!” Roz yelled, standing up.

“Cap, even if vampires were real, we’ve seen you out in daylight and you eat food all the time.” Boyle argued.

“You’ve posted like 100 mirror selfies on your instagram!” Young added.

“Those are all stupid myths. Vampires, we are not like that.”

“I seriously cannot tell if he’s joking anymore,” Wyatt murmured to Troy, looking nervous.

“Is he having a psychotic break?” Luca whispered to Young.

“I am a VAMPIRE!” Ilya said, letting his fangs extend for dramatic effect.

The whole room erupted once again.

“Holy SHIT!”

“I must be hallucinating.”

“This is kind of the best day of my life.”

“Vampires real AND Hollanov confirmed on the same day?”

Shockingly to Ilya, nobody seemed scared. No one cowered away or ran from the room. Everyone was shouting frantically, sure, but no one seemed to be scared of him, which was always his biggest fear. That people would look at him like he’s a monster if they found out.

“See? I do not lie,” Ilya said, plopping back down on the bench. He was mentally exhausted from this conversation, and they still had practice soon.

“This might take me as second to process,” LaPointe admitted.

“If you hate me and want me off team, I understand. I will…..figure something out,” Ilya said dejectedly.

“No, dude, stop,” Troy said. “I mean, I think we’re al a bit shocked and have some questions but….you’re still you, right? The Captain we know and love and get annoyed to death by?”

Ilya huffed in laughter. “Yes. I am still me.”

“You don’t kill people, right? Cause, look, I love you, man, but I don’t know how i feel about being friends with a murderer,” Dykstra said.

Ilya shook his head. “No, I do not. It is not like how it is in movies. I will explain to you but I do not hurt people, I promise.”

“Were you turned by someone?” Boyle asked.

“Is anyone else we know a vampire?” Bood wondered.

“Does this mean other supernatural creatures are real? Werewolves? Fairies?” Wyatt asked excitedly.

“Wait is Shane a vampire too and that’s why you got together?” Young gasped.

“Okay, okay. I will answer all questions later but now it is almost time for practice. Coach will be here any minute so we should get ready, yes?”

Everyone nodded, starting to change, and Ilya smiled to himself as he got dressed. His team loved him, fangs and all. Shane and all. He really lucked out with this team.

He grabbed his phone to send Shane a quick text.

ILYA: so I might have accidentally come out to the team.

SHANE: as bi?

ILYA: no as a vampire lol

ILYA: but they also figured out i’m bi and that we’re dating oops ;)

SHANE: Ilya!

SHANE: I’m proud of you, of course, but how did that happen??

ILYA: i will call you later and tell you everything, котенок .

SHANE: Are you okay? How did they react?

ILYA: yes yes I am good. emotional but good. everyone was so nice and supportive for both things.

ILYA: maybe you can properly meet them when you’re back from roadie?? we can host little party?

SHANE: Yes, of course. I’d love that.

SHANE: I’m so glad they took it all well. I’m a little worried that so many people know (about both things) but if you trust them, I trust them.

ILYA: I do. They are the best.

SHANE: Good. I’ll call after my game and we can talk. I love you.

ILYA: love you too мой маленький человечек

 

Ilya put his phone away and finished getting dressed. When he met the other guys out on the ice to start warming up, he felt lighter than before.

He could overhear some of the other guys talking from across the ice. 

“Honestly I can’t tell what’s more shocking: that hollanov is real or that Ilya’s a vampire,” Young was saying.

“You think Roz dating Hollander is more shocking than him being a literal supernatural creature?” LaPointe clarified, laughing.

“Like if anyone I know was going to be vampire, it was always gonna be Roz, you know?” Young said, and Ilya couldn’t help but smile. “But damn how did his bloodsucking ass manage to pull HOLLANDER? I can’t wait to hear about that”.

“You will hear nothing if you don’t stop gossiping like school girls and start warming up, Young!” Ilya called and the rookie’s eyes went wide, cheeks read. But Ilya flashed him a smile, assuring him he was teasing, and Young shook his head. 

Yeah, he really was lucky with this team.
